You’ve no doubt heard of Seattle. But its next-door neighbor, Edmonds? If not, it’s time you discovered this seaside suburb poised to be Washington’s next big deal. The city is just a short drive north of Seattle and home to great food and fun for the whole family.

 

© Mandy Clementine

The city lies on the shores of Puget Sound, with stunning views of the Olympic Mountains in the distance. The setting makes for a landscape in a laid-back town where you can go whale watching (Puget Sound Express departs directly from Edmonds Marina), go beachcombing at Meadowdale Beach Park or simply enjoy a day shopping in the boutiques.

 

A visit to Edmonds isn’t just about a laid-back vacation just minutes from Seattle. It’s a chance to introduce the family to some incredible culinary experiences, like eating pizza made from sourdough starter that dates back to the Alaska Gold Rush. Chef Niles Peacock, owner, Niles Peacock Kitchen & Bar, is one of the keepers of this legendary 128-year-old sourdough starter listed in the Puratos Sourdough Library, a facility in Belgium dedicated to preserving the history of sourdough starters from all over the world, and Peacock uses it to make epic pizzas that have earned him the title of World Pizza Champion.

 

© Mandy Clementine

There are some pretty unique things to do in Edmonds, like experience a Finnish sauna at Sauna N Soak — but instead of a traditional sauna, this one is on wheels and can come to you. You can enjoy a little heat therapy on the side of the road or on the waterfront, anywhere you want to enjoy the view while you indulge in some self-care.

 

If your family scuba dives, Edmonds has the perfect activity for you — Edmonds Underwater Park offers an incredible experience under the Salish Sea. The 27-acre collection of man-made reef structures and sunken ships are all connected by a network of guide ropes that make up Bruce Higgins Underwater Trails.

 

Of course, you’ll want to spend some time seeing the sites in nearby Seattle (after all, it’s only about 15 minutes away), but Edmonds is the perfect place for your family’s home base during your trip to the Pacific Northwest.
